dc.description.abstract | Spatial Synthesis, Volume II, Book 4, integrates new material showing animation of varroa mite (bee pest) data in Google Earth from Sammataro, along with Nystuen's interest in a context for Barr's art when represented on Google Earth, with previous work of Arlinghaus. | en |
